Biological Background: TBR1 Function and Localization

  • TBR1 (T-box brain protein 1, also known as TES-56) is a member of the T-box family of transcription factors.
  • Acts as a transcriptional repressor critical for cerebral cortex development, including neuronal migration and arealization (PubMed:25232744, PubMed:30250039). Related references: PMID:25232744 PMID:30250039
  • Represses FEZF2 to confine corticospinal tract origin to layer 5 neurons (By similarity).
  • Localizes to the nucleus.
  • Highly expressed in the brain.
  • Associated with neurodevelopmental disorders such as autism spectrum disorder and intellectual disability.
  • Undergoes alternative splicing and phosphorylation.

Experimental Guidance and Technical Tips

  • The immunogen used is a synthetic peptide spanning amino acids 1-100 of human TBR1. The antibody may recognize full-length TBR1 and potentially N-terminal isoforms or cleavage products. Consider this when interpreting band patterns.
  • For Western blot (WB), TBR1 migrates at approximately 74 kDa. Use nuclear-enriched lysates from brain tissue or neuronal cell lines (e.g., SH-SY5Y) for optimal detection. Validate with a known positive control.
  • In immunofluorescence (IF-P), TBR1 localizes to the nucleus. Adequate permeabilization and fixation are essential. Test different conditions to achieve specific staining.
  • The antibody cross-reacts with mouse TBR1, making it suitable for studies using mouse cortical development models.
  • For ELISA, include appropriate negative and positive controls. The peptide immunogen can be used as a positive control for assay validation.
  • As with all antibody-based applications, empirical optimization of dilution and blocking conditions is recommended for each sample type.
